Abstract
Objective: To gain further understanding of the pathological features and biological behavior of solid papillary carcinoma (SPC) of the breast. STUDY DESIGN: We stained tissue sections of a right atrial tumor excised from a patient with SPC of the breast with metastasis to the right atrium, using hema-toxylin and eosin (H&E) staining and immunohistochemistry. Results: The solid area of the tumor showed an intermingled fibrovascular network with no apparent papillary structures on H&E staining, providing an auxiliary diagnosis for myocardial invasion. Immunohistochemical staining confirmed cardiac metastasis of invasive SPC of the breast. Conclusion: Pathological examination of this case improves our understanding of the diagnosis and treatment of metastatic SPC. © 2019 Science Printers and Publishers.
